Roxie P. Tennant, 81, of Daybrook, WV died Thursday, May 28, 2009 in the Monongalia General Hospital in Morgantown.
She was born January 2, 1928 at Daybrook, a daughter of the late James B. Williams and Celeste O. Tennant Williams.
Mrs. Tennant was a retired cook from the Monongalia County School System. She retired with 17 years of service. She was a member of the Daybrook Church of Christ.
Surviving are three sons and their spouses, Billy Ray and Brenda Tennant of Mooresville, Jimmy Randall (Randy) and Gail Tennant of Daybrook, and Rodney and Kay Tennant of Jakes Run; one daughter and her spouse, Roxana and Michael Cahill of Virginia Beach, VA; eleven grandchildren, Sherri Corder, Mona Tennant, James Tennant, Billie Price, Nicki Tennant, Stephen Tennant, Joseph Tennant, Timothy McCormick, Amber Hardman, Mark Daniel Hardman II, and Donley Cahill; eleven great-grandchildren; two brothers, Fred Williams of Miracle Run and Richard Williams of Waynesburg, PA; and two sisters, Betty Lyons of Irvine, CA and Mabel McAfee of Spring Hills, Florida.
In addition to her parents, she was preceded in death by her husband, Donley R. "Ike" Tennant, who died on April 18, 1988; one great-grandchild, Patrick Tennant; three brothers, Beryl Williams, James Williams, and Gearl Williams, and four sisters, Amanda Gump, Mary Henderson, Suda Mae Smith, and Jane Wheeler.
